We’ll Miss You, Sandy!

Late last week we celebrated the retirement of one of our most enduring associates, Sandy Cook.

 

Celebrating 25 years with our company, Sandy reminisced about how she will miss her coworkers (but interjects with the first item on her retirement list is to turn off her alarm clock!) and asked her fellow teammates to keep the company heading in a positive direction.

 

During her time with us, Sandy was passionate about her role in our gluing department; helping assemble fabricated parts as a lead operator. She participated on the company’s activities committee, spending time exercising her creative mind while planning holiday parties and the holiday float. She was a helping hand whenever needed and had an admirable trait in her attention to detail.

 

Her efforts did not go unnoticed by our management team. Our Vice President of Operations, Mark Schuh, expressed the following: “Sandy will be greatly missed by the entire organization.  Her vast knowledge, experience, creativity, and problem solving ability will not be easy to replace but what will be missed most is her work ethic and smiling face.  I wish her the best in retirement.  She has earned a relaxing next chapter in her life with her body of work over the last 25 years!”

Our President and CEO, David Bolland echoed Mark’s comments by stating, “An important predictor of Plymouth Foam’s success remains our ability to attract and retain team members like Sandy.  Sandy’s contributions are immeasurable…we are grateful for what she has done for our past, present, and future stakeholders.  We wish her the best in her retirement endeavors.”
